Transaction 57f05db4a8be8cbec20878ba18de6447e52daefe92be0a67d1924cf88ec628e2
1 Input
1 Output
-
57f05db4a8be8cbec20878ba18de6447e52daefe92be0a67d1924cf88ec628e2:0
- value
- 1084321
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 807296268a6f002b70aabccf364086f453f97046 OP_EQUAL
- address
- 3DQBgi6kKus7cDbQBhiLakDtpmnWBMtUAW